dbrand's Companion Cube shell is no more.
This morning, dbrand took to social media and reddit to announce that the Companion Cube shell that they were building for Valve's Steam Machine is no more. Citing that Valve had shut down the project when it was revealed that dbrand did not properly license the IP from Valve as they were conceptualizing and building the product.
In a recent reddit post released today, dbrand revealed the following:
We launched around 3am on Monday, June 22nd. Overnight, it became the second-fastest selling product in our 15-year history, behind only the Switch 2 Killswitch.
Shortly after, Valve’s legal team reached out. They stated that the Companion Cube is Valve intellectual property, for which dbrand does not have a license. They requested we take down the product and launch film immediately. This was entirely within their rights, and they were direct, fair, and respectful throughout.
Unfortunately, this means that any orders that were placed by gamers that had already ordered it before they were taken down, which happened at weeks end last week, were refunded this morning.
